2 SuperBerry – Low-cost Push Mail Service  There is a demand in emerging economies for low-cost Push Mail Service as alternative to Blackberry.  SuperBerry is a Push Mail Service with high functionality at low-cost.  SuperBerry is a well proven system with installations in USA and Asia.  It is the target to set up a new business entity in UAE to sell and distribute SuperBerry exclusively in Middle East and part of Africa.  Target clients are Telecom Operators (Telcos) who want to offer a leading Push Mail Service either exclusively or in addition to Blackberry.  SuperBerry has been developed by Funambol (USA). One shareholder of Funambol is Global Wireless Resources Inc. (GWRI), Malaysia.  GWRI has exclusive commercial distribution rights for SuperBerry for Asia and Africa.  We are co-operating with GWRI.

4 SuperBerry Push Mail Services for All Solution Overview – Branded and OEM Device Supported  Principle:  “Provide Push Mail, PIM synching and Social Networking on the go to Youth and the masses”  Work on EXISTING Phones (>1,500 models today!!!) with upward & backward compatibility guaranteed  Thorough and Open Compatibility and Interoperability Program in place  Porting to Low Cost Platforms (on-going):  Support extended to Low Cost/Ultra-Low Cost Phones  Minimum memory requirements (16kB of RAM, 230kB of ROM) makes it ideal for Low Cost phones

5 SuperBerry Low-cost Push Mail USPs Unique Selling Points - Differentiation  Independent and Open Solution  Support existing phones from all major vendors  Support multiple OS-environment: Windows Mobile, iPhone, Blackberry, SYMBIAN, BREW…  Lightweight, Low Footprint solution  16kB RAM + 230kB ROM memory needed on handset  Low memory needs -> low battery use -> Low-Cost phone  No proprietary component => low cost of ownership (TCO)  Scalable server (blade-server) running multiple functions  Low Impact on Network Resources  GPRS Signaling and Network are not used all the time  Moderate use of signaling compared to Blackberry  Greater Flexibility in Business Model  Standalone solution can be operated in-country  Revenue Share => reduce risk

9 SuperBerry Low-cost Push Mail Service Benefits for Service Provider – Part I  Solution adapted to Low ARPU Markets  No new/expensive devices needed (vs. BlackBerry’s)  Key Services (Push Mail, Synch & Facebook) at low cost  Low data usage and supports Pre-Paid models  GPRS-based solution -> no 3G infrastructure needed  Rapid Service Launch  Simplified licensing structure and Plug’n Play architecture  Rapid HW/SW setup: up and running in hours  Download widget (LiveApps ™ Client) for all phones  No large bandwidth needed – uses GPRS/binary SMS/USSD  Increase End-users Value:  Service working on existing Phones not requiring new devices  No phone-based restrictions on content/Value Added Services  Service working on Low-cost phones not only Smart Phones  More functionalities at low-cost service price points

10 SuperBerry Low-cost Push Mail Service Benefits for Service Provider – Part II  More Commercial-Friendly Relationship  True Partnership vs. imposing vendor’s terms/will  Risk-sharing possible due to lightweight platform  Enabling business model on revenue sharing  Independent and Future-Proof Push Solution  Allow for complete user information synching:  Email: Gmail/Yahoo! Mail/POP/IMAP and MS Outlook accounts  PIM: Personal Information Management (contacts, calendar, tasks)  Rich Media: Photos, Content, Ring-tones, Videos…  Implementation doesn’t require Telco support (ASP-model):  Content/Services Providers can promote applets directly to users  No need to persuade manufacturers to pre-install applications  Support and enable Location Based Services/Advertising…
